The four State-owned hotels at Darwin Showed an aggregate loss of £475 for the year. The Commonwealth authorities have confiscated one-fourth (£227) of the £9BO in_ sovereigns and jewellery, found ffi five Hindu laborers returning to India from Fiji via Sydney after five years’ work on the plantations. Another floating mins has been found near Botany Bay Heads, south of Sydney. Mr W. M. Hughes forecasted that the Federal Parliament would, within the next five years, meet at Tass-Canberra, the new Federal capital, instead of in Melbourne.
